A Guide to Winter Style: Embracing the Chill
In this Blog, we’ll look at winter style wardrobe basics and give you some tips on how to stay stylish and comfortable during the colder months. 
As the temperature drops and the snow dances in the cold air, it’s time to say goodbye to light summer layers and hello to cozy and stylish winter outfit. Lets get started:
1. Layering:
The beauty of winter style is mastering the art of storage. Pairing cozy sweaters with cute dresses or layering with scarves and hats will add warmth and sophistication. The addition of fun fabrics and contrasting colors creates a flow that provides comfort with style. We love mixing textures and colors to create an interesting look, as both layers serve the practical purpose of keeping you warm. Winter style is all about comfort, but this season it’s important to embrace luxe textures and contrasting silhouettes. Experimenting with different materials like cashmere, wool, and faux fur can not only add depth to your ensemble, but also provide warmth without compromising your winter style.
2. Coats and Jackets:
In winter style, coats and jackets become more than just outerwear: they are an indicator of style. From classic wool coats to trendy coats, these pieces are functional and stylish. The right coat will enhance any outfit and provide warmth without sacrificing elegance. Whether it’s a tailored coat that exudes sophistication or a cozy jacket ready to take on snowflakes, variety allows for personal expression. Embrace bold colors or stick to timeless neutrals; Coats and jackets are essential winter style companions that effortlessly combine functionality and fashion. Outerwear is the most visible part of your winter wardrobe, so choose wisely. Invest in a quality coat that will not only complement your winter style but also provide adequate insulation. Classic options like wool pea coats, stylish puffer jackets or stylish trench coats are timeless options that will elevate any winter outfit. 
3. Hot Accessories:
During winter, accessories become a functional and fashionable necessity. A chunky knit scarf not only adds warmth, but also adds a touch of comfortable elegance to any outfit. Consider investing in a stylish hat or beanie to protect your head from the winter chill. Leather gloves or mittens are not only functional but can also add a touch of luxury to your winter style. Stylish gloves, whether fleece-lined or touchscreen-compatible, keep your hands warm while providing technical comfort. Hats aren’t just for keeping warm; It’s a fashion statement, from chic beanies to sophisticated Fedora hats, adds to your winter style. And don’t forget the boots: whether knee-high, ankle-high or fur-lined, they offer style and protection against the cold. This fantastic accessory is the perfect finishing touch, ensuring a cozy and elegant winter style look. You should not underestimate the power of accessories to add style and warmth. Invest in stylish and practical accessories like scarves, gloves, hats and noise-cancelling headphones. These items not only brighten up your outfit but also keep you warm.
4. Universal sweaters:
Sweaters are an essential item in your winter style wardrobe. Choose versatile pieces like cable-knit sweaters, oversized pullovers that can be easily combined with other items in your wardrobe. Versatile sweaters are the best winter companions, perfectly combining comfort and style. From classic turtlenecks to cozy turtlenecks, these versatile pieces can easily fit into any wardrobe. Its warmth and versatility make it a must-have during the colder months and offer endless styling options. Layer them up for extra insulation or wear them alone for a smart look. Versatile sweaters transcend fashion trends and make them a comfortable and trendy winter style staple. Neutral tones are timeless, but don’t be afraid to try bold colors to brighten up the winter darkness. Most sweaters are seasonal clothing and are converted into winter shelters. These versatile fabrics offer unmatched comfort, style and performance, making them popular during the colder months.
5. Denim and trousers:
Although skirts and dresses can be part of your winter style wardrobe, it is important to invest in a good pair of jeans or stylish trousers. They provide an extra level of warmth and go well with different sweaters and jackets. Dark colored jeans or fitted trousers can quickly go from day to night. Denim, known for its durability and flexibility, remains a winter favorite. From casual jeans to a smart denim jacket or dress, these pieces provide the perfect base for any outfit. Choose deep denim or a straight fit to provide more warmth while still maintaining a denim edge that adds style. Classic jeans are perfect for casual winter style due to their durability. you can pair it with a cozy sweater or layered top for a casual yet modern look. 
6. Attractive Outerwear:
When the chilly winter air arrives, there’s nothing more comfortable and stylish than wearing a cozy sweater. This basic piece perfectly combines fashion and functionality, offering warmth without sacrificing aesthetics. If you want to make a bold fashion statement, consider investing in a statement piece of outerwear. It could be a faux fur jacket, a parka in vibrant colors, or a jacket with a special print. Let your outerwear take center stage and keep the rest of your outfit simple and elegant.

Winter Fashion for Different Body Types: Flaunting Your Style
In this blog, we will look at the winter fashion for different body types.
Fashion embraces diversity by catering to different body types and recognizing the unique beauty of each figure. Understanding and celebrating your individual body shape is key to creating a wardrobe that highlights your best features. From hourglass figures to apple shapes, pear silhouettes to rectangular frames and inverted triangles, every body type provides a canvas for personal style. Fashion tips and clothing tips for different body types help individuals embrace their curves, balance their proportions and accentuate their best features. Winter clothing, with its layers and textures, allows everyone to show off their style with confidence, staying comfortable and stylish despite the cold weather.
Winter fashion offers endless opportunities to express your personal style while staying warm and comfortable. However, to create a winter wardrobe that brings out your best features, it’s important to understand your body type. Every body shape is unique, and knowing how to dress for a specific silhouette can help you look your best this winter.
Find out your body type: Discuss the different body shapes: hourglass, apple, pear, rectangle and inverted triangle. Explain the characteristics of each body type and emphasize that no body shape is better than another; It’s all about finding what works best for each character.
Dress for an hourglass figure: Explain how an hourglass shape defines the curves of the body, and the main thing is to emphasize the waist. Suggest clothes that emphasize these features, such as a bodycon dress, wrap coat or belted sweater. Emphasize the importance of shapewear that shows off your curves without being tight.
Winter clothes for an apple figure: Focus on styling tips that help draw attention to the center of your hair. For example, a flowing A-line coat, a high-waisted dress or a long V-neck sweater. Layering and scarf techniques help draw attention to the neck and face.
Best winter clothes for pear shape: Provides tips for balancing the proportions for pear-shaped people. Wide leg pants, A-line skirts and statement coats help flatten your shoulders and elongate your body. It is recommended to experiment with bright colors or patterns.
Style Tips for Oblong Body Type: Explain that the goal for a rectangular body type is to create curves. Offer styling options such as peplum tops, belted coats or layers to add dimension and definition. Emphasize the benefits of experimenting with textures and patterns.
Inverted Triangle Winter Fashion Ideas: Learn in detail how to balance broad shoulders for an inverted triangle figure. Consider options like wide leg pants, A-line dresses, or pants with details that draw attention away from the upper body. Emphasize the importance of adding size or detail to the lower body.
